MOTOR-CAR RACING
EVENT AT INDIANAPOLIS
(Received June 1, 11.30 a.m.) INDIANAPOLIS, May 31. Wilbur Shaw, driving a Gilmour Special, won the 500-mile_ inotorw race with an average speed of 113.829 miles per hour and a time of 4 hours 24 minutes 8 seconds. Ralph Hepburn, (113.565 miles per hour, 4 hours 24 minutes 10 seconds) was second. After Shaw had finished, a driver named Floyd Davis crashed into a wall, fie and his mechanic were injured, but not seriously.
